FY2025 award records by amount
NIH award records listing Benjamin R Arenkiel as a PI. Multi-PI records show the full award amount for context.
- 4UC2AR082200-02UC2Neuronal anatomy, connectivity, and phenotypic innervation of the knee joint$2.5Maward amount
- 3UC2AR082200-02S1UC2Increasing the Efficiency of RE-JOIN Through Data Sharing and Integration$842.6Kaward amount
- 2R01DK109934-10R01Genetically Dissecting Cholinergic Signaling in Body Weight Control$631Kaward amount
- $621.5Kaward amount
- 5R01EY033772-03R01Molecular specification of dopaminergic neuron diversity$593.7Kaward amount
